Job overview

Applications are invited to apply for the posts of Clinical fellow in Anaesthesia at UHL.

Applicants should have an interest in education and/or audit projects and be willing to organise and deliver such projects.

This post is suitable for any grade of doctor who is thought to be within 2 years of gaining all competencies required for completion of training. 

 

Main duties of the job

This post may be particularly attractive for those that aim to complete training, for example in gaining CESR.  The post will be supported by a named clinical and educational supervisor and can be tailored to the successful applicant’s interests. Clinical duties will involve supporting the established on call rotas across the 3 sites in Leicester.

The minimum requirements are certificate of basic training and at least have gained the primary FRCA or equivalent. Full GMC registration with a license to practice is required.
